Product Model
FL MC EF 1300 MM SC

Selling Points
- 1Converts 10/100Base-T(X) to multi-mode fiberglass (50/125 µm).
- 2Supports auto negotiation and auto MDI/MDI-X switch-over.
- 3Includes link fault pass through (LFP) and far end fault (FEF) functions.
- 4DIN-rail mountable with 18-30 V DC supply.
- 5Transmission ranges up to 10 km with 62.5/125 µm multimode fiber.
Technical Specifications
Detailed engineering parameters based on manufacturer documentation
Parameter | Value | Parameter | Value |
---|---|---|---|
Note on application | Only for industrial use | CCCex note | Use in potentially explosive areas is not permitted in China. |
Product type | Media converter | MTTF | 1400 Years (SN 29500 standard, temperature 25°C, operating cycle 21%)
599 Years (SN 29500 standard, temperature 40°C, operating cycle 34.25%)
101 Years (SN 29500 standard, temperature 40°C, operating cycle 100%) |
MTBF | 479 Years (Telcordia standard, 25°C temperature, 21% operating cycle (5 days a week, 8 hours a day))
140 Years (Telcordia standard, 40°C temperature, 34.25% operating cycle (5 days a week, 12 hours a day)) | Signal delay | ± 1.3 µs (Store and Forward mode, 10/100 Mbps, depending on the frame size) |
Article revision | 12 | Basic functions | Store-and-forward media converter |
Electrical isolation | according to IEEE 802.3
VCC // FE // Ethernet | Maximum power dissipation for nominal condition | 2.4 W |
Test voltage data interface/power supply | 0.5 kV | Supply voltage range | 18 V DC ... 30 V DC (Screw connection)
18 V DC ... 30 V DC (as an alternative or redundant, via backplane bus contact and system current supply) |
Typical current consumption | < 100 mA (24 V DC) | Protective circuit | Reverse polarity protection |
Connection method | Plug-in screw terminal block (COMBICON), redundancy possible | Single conductor/terminal point, rigid | 0.2 mm² ... 2.5 mm² |
Single-wire/terminal point, flexible | 0.2 mm² ... 2.5 mm² | Conductor cross section, flexible [AWG] | 24 ... 14 |
Stripping length | 7.00 mm | Tightening torque | 0.56 Nm ... 0.79 Nm |
Signal | Ethernet | Basic functions | Store-and-forward media converter |
Transmit capacity, minimum | ≥ -23.5 dBm ((50/125 µm) dynamic in link mode (average))
≥ -20 dBm ((62,5/125 µm) dynamic in link mode (average)) | Transmit capacity, maximum | ≤ -14 dBm ((50/125 µm) dynamic in link mode (average))
≤ -14 dBm ((62,5/125 µm) dynamic in link mode (average)) |
Transmission length incl. 3 dB system reserve | 6.4 km (F-G 50/125 0.7 dB/km F 1000)
2.8 km (F-G 50/125 1.6 dB/km F 800)
10 km (F-G 62.5/125 0.7 dB/km F 1000)
3 km (F-G 62.5/125 2.6 dB/km F 600) | Connection method | SC duplex |
Wavelength | 1300 nm | Minimum receiver sensitivity | -31 dBm (dynamic in link mode (average)) |
Maximum receiver sensitivity | -14 dBm (dynamic in link mode (average)) | Transmission medium | Multi-mode fiberglass
GI-HCS fiber |
Transmission speed | 10/100 Mbps | Connection method | RJ45 jack, shielded |
No. of channels | 1 | Transmission length | 100 m (shielded twisted pair) |
Transmission medium | Copper | Signal LEDs | Activity, link status, 10/100 Mbps |
Auto-negotiation modes | Auto | Link through | Link fault pass through |
MDI-/MDI-X switchover | Auto-MDI(X) | Width | 22.5 mm |
Height | 99 mm | Depth | 114.5 mm |
Color (Housing) | green (RAL 6021) | Material (Housing) | PA 6.6-FR |
Fiber types | 50/125 µm
62.5/125 µm
Fiberglass | Degree of protection | IP20 |
Ambient temperature (operation) | -40 °C ... 65 °C | Ambient temperature (storage/transport) | -40 °C ... 85 °C |
